I'm sure that customs will be handled properly this time....

Believe me, I'm sure neither RCAmerica nor Xray were happy about what happened with the first shipment....Textiles didn't have the right paperwork and forced the entire shipment to be quarantined and individually inspected.

My understanding is that even after all was said and done, the offending textiles (shirts, pit towels, etc) were destroyed...so they suffered a loss of sales, a loss if image, and a loss of product....

Everyone keeps bringing this issue back up...

it was a problem on the FIRST shipment....RCAmerica has been receiving shipments from Xray on an ongoing basis....quit beating that poor old horse..it's already DEAD...
